Aussie guitarist dies

...Rose Tattoo singer and friend Angry Anderson said Wells's health deteriorated dramatically in the past few weeks.

First diagnosed three years ago, Wells had "knocked that on the head", only to have the cancer spread to other parts of his body, Anderson said.

He passed away Monday night at the Royal Prince Alfred Hospital, surrounded by his wife and family.

Like Anderson, Wells's name was synonymous with Rose Tattoo, a hard rock band that conquered the Australian charts in the late 1970s and early 1980s with such hits as Bad Boy for Love and We Can't Be Beaten.

The band broke up in 1983, but re-formed in the 1990s to resume recording and touring following a wave of overseas interest.

Anderson paid tribute to Wells today, saying he "had a magic that will live a lot longer than any of us".

"His influence (as a guitar player and songwriter) goes right around the world," he said.

"The musical fraternity in Australia have always realised what wonderful music he's left us, and what an amazingly innovative player he was.

"And we got to meet a lot of young bands when we were touring overseas, who said Rose Tattoo had a huge influence on them.

Big bands like Metallica and Guns 'n' Roses." "The music 30 years on was still rich and influential." Wells was also a private man.

After knowing the guitarist for 30 years, Anderson said there were some things he never knew about him, including how old he was.

Rose Tattoo's Pete Wells Dies

...According to friends, he was due to turn 60 this year.

Wells emerged in 1966 playing bass in the Brisbane blues band Head.

He moved to Sydney and joined heavy metal band Buffalo.

The band's "Volcanic Rock" was the first Australian metal album to go gold; the act also scored an overseas deal with Vertigo.

In 1976 he switched to slide guitar, formed the seminal Rose Tattoo and went on to hire lead singer Angry Anderson.

They became one of Australian's main street outlaw bands and found a loyal following in the United Kingdom, Germany and France.

Wells' original concept for the band was for all the members to sport bright orange hair, tattoos, shaved eyebrows and black T-shirts and jeans.

Rose Tattoo's influence later became apparent on U.S.

rock combos like Guns N' Roses, who covered its track "Nice Boys (Don't Play Rock'n'Roll)," Motley Crue and L.A.

Guns.

Rose Tattoo's self-titled debut album was released in November 1978 on Albert Records.

It became an instant classic, thanks to tracks like "Rock'n'Roll Outlaw" and "Bad Boy for Love." Wells left Rose Tattoo in 1983.

But he rejoined in 2000 for tours in Europe and for a 2002 album, "Pain." In between running a tattoo parlor, House of Pain, Wells later played in a series of bands such as Illustrated Men, Scattered Aces and Romeo's Dog.

He also made music with his partner, Lucy De Soto.
